Transaction df71663322628ec5781be12a48e813f4e685d610c84fae1bc3597cfa29c0615a
1 Input
1 Output
-
df71663322628ec5781be12a48e813f4e685d610c84fae1bc3597cfa29c0615a:0
- value
- 405813301
- script pubkey
- OP_0 OP_PUSHBYTES_20 a69f72e11af5be17ecbc429de2b899b6ccc18163
- address
- bc1q560h9cg67klp0m9ug2w79wyekmxvrqtrxwuzkc